Meaning of Mahgol

Mahgol is a compound Persian name formed from ‘mah’ meaning ‘moon’ and ‘gol’ meaning ‘flower’. The combination creates the poetic meaning ‘moon flower’, referring to flowers that bloom at night or possess moon-like beauty and luminosity. In Persian literature, this term is often used metaphorically to describe exceptionally beautiful women or delicate, precious things. The name appears in classical Persian poetry and has been used for centuries in various Persianate cultures. While the literal translation is ‘moon flower’, the name carries connotations of beauty, delicacy, and celestial grace.

Origin & Cultural Significance

Mahgol originates from Persian language and culture, with usage documented across Iran, Afghanistan, Tajikistan, and Persian-speaking communities worldwide. The name reflects the Persian poetic tradition of combining natural and celestial imagery. While commonly used in Muslim communities, the name itself is not exclusively Islamic and appears in Zoroastrian and other cultural contexts within Persian civilization. The name gained popularity through classical Persian literature where floral imagery was frequently employed to describe beauty and virtue. Today, it remains a cherished name in Persian-speaking regions and their diasporas.
